      <div dir="ltr">"-ter" or "-inter" options of pdb2gmx are working
        fine with all force fields except amber force field. I cant
        select the terminal groups when I use amber ff, it directly goes
        through the generation of top files without asking any options
        for terminal group selection. I just want to use the none option
        for the terminals (with amber ff). any suggestion?<br>
      </div>
    </blockquote>
    <br>
    AMBER treats charges on terminal residues differently, so the -ter
    mechanism doesn't work in the way that it can for other force
    fields. See <a href="http://ffamber.cnsm.csulb.edu/#usage">http://ffamber.cnsm.csulb.edu/#usage</a>.<br>
